Home for Rent – Movie Review

A terror-filled experience awaits in Home for Rent starring Nittha Jirayungturn and Penpak Sirikul.  terror inspired by true events

Director: Sophon Sakdaphisit

Writer: Tanida Hantaweewatana, Sophon Sakdaphisit (Screenplay)

Cast

Plot: Inspired by terrifying true events. The new tenants of a house start terrorizing the owners of the place they rent, looking for their next prey to sacrifice.

Runtime: 2 Hours 4 Minutes

There may be spoilers in the rest of the review

Story: Home for Rent starts when Ning (Jirayungurn) convinces her husband Kwin (Kanarot) to rent their home. This is because their apartment keeps getting trashed by tenants, and they decide to move into that apartment. However, soon after renting out their house, Ning starts to hear disturbing stories about the new tenants.

When Ning starts seeing strange figures around her home and more frighteningly around her daughter Ing. She sets out to learn more about her new tenants before uncovering a shocking secret.

Verdict on Home for Rent

Home for Rent is a horror mystery following a couple who rent out their home. However, the new tenants turn their lives into a nightmare, as they find themselves targeted by a cult. Now, it becomes a battle to save their child from the spirits released.

This is a creepy horror that is told unusually and brings to life a terrifying concept. While it starts with a steadily increasing horror, it takes a dramatic turn which leaves you shocked. However, despite good horror moments, the movie can drag on longer than it needs to. Even if some of the horror moments are the more frightening ones you will see this year.
